In this review I want to share my thoughts and experience with Kroger brand antiseptic mouth wash.

I shudder whenever I am face to face with the price tag on Listerine brand mouth wash. I refuse to spend between five and seven dollars for a bottle of mouth wash! I first tried Kroger brand mouth wash when I saw the smallest bottles, which are around 9 ounces I believe were on sale for the unbeatable price of $1. I have since been purchasing the Kroger brand antiseptic mouth wash on a regular basis.

This product is available in several different sizes up to a nearly 34 fluid ounce bottle. Kroger brand antiseptic mouth wash is available in several flavors also, such as spring mint, orange and the yellow formula which is similar to medicine. Like you would expect Kroger mouth wash helps fight germs and bacteria that can cause breath issues, gum disease and plaque. It does have the slight burn that indicates it is working, and it will leave your breath extremely fresh.

When comparing the Kroger brand of antiseptic mouth wash to Listerine it is as effective and much more affordable. The only things you will notice by using the Kroger brand is the different label on the bottle and the savings, normally at least $2 per bottle in savings!

Kroger brand antiseptic mouth wash is accepted by the American Dental Association, and it does contain ingredients that are comparable to the active qualities of the national brands such as Listerine. Switching to this store brand product makes a lot of sense when you consider that you are getting a great product that is just as effective as the national brand. It is like you are saving money because the Kroger brand does not do a lot of advertising for specific products.

I will continue to purchase the Kroger brand antiseptic mouth wash and I would recommend it to others. I have been buying this store brand for almost 3 years now with no complaints or regrets! The Kroger brand helps your money stretch farther without giving up on effectiveness or quality.
